1.The mechanism of nicotinamide combined with amphotericin B against Candida albicans based on metabolomics technology
Lizhi WAN ; Jinghan WANG ; Chunrong WU ; Ling LI
Journal of Pharmaceutical Practice and Service 2026;44(1):20-25
Objective To investigate the potential mechanism of nicotinamide combined with amphotericin B against Candida albicans based on metabolomics. Methods The intracellular metabolites of C. albicans intervened by different drugs including NAM, AmB, and their combination with a proper concentration were analyzed by gas chromatography-mass spectrometry. The differential metabolites were screened by multivariate statistical analysis and identified by searching the NIST database. Results Compared with the control group, the NAM intervention group was hardly separated from it, while the AmB group and NAM+AmB group showed a clear trend of separation. Under the intervention of AmB, 23 metabolites significantly changed compared with the control group, and 28 metabolites remarkably changed after NAM+AmB intervention, including amino acids, organic acids, sugars and other components. Conclusion NAM, as an endogenous metabolite of C. albicans, combined with AmB could enhance the effects of AmB in the original metabolic pathway and changed it to a certain extent. It was speculated that AmB combined with NAM may pose more antifungal effect on Candida albicans by regulating the tricarboxylic acid cycle,interfering with amino acid metabolism and influencing polyamine synthesis.
2.Consultation needs for department of rheumatology and clinical immunology: data from Peking Union Medical College Hospital
Zhihong WAN ; Lizhi WANG ; Lidan ZHAO ; Yunjiao YANG ; Li WANG ; Mengtao LI ; Xiaofeng ZENG ; Fengchun ZHANG
Chinese Journal of Rheumatology 2024;28(12):916-919
Objective:To summarize the consultation data from the department of rheumatology and clinical immunology of Peking Union Medical College Hospital, and to describe the distribution of consultation needs of different rheumatic and immunologic diseases (RID) in each unit.Methods:To collect and analyze the data of patients who accepted the consultations of rheumatology and clinical immunology of Peking Union Medical College Hospital from January 1, 2021 to December 31, 2021.Results:A total of 1 640 consultations were executed. The ratio of male-to-female was 556∶1 084, with an average age of (44.5±16.0)years. The proportion of single consultation was 57.26% (939/1 640) while that of twice and multiple consultation was 42.74% (701/1 640). Among the consultations, 87.56% (1 436/1 640) were routine ones, especially from emergency 25.21% (362/1 436), department of infectious diseases 12.88% (185/1 436) and cardiology 12.47% (179/1 436). The other 12.44% (204/1 640) were multi-disciplinary treatment (MDT), mainly in department of general internal medicine, emergency and obstetrics. Main purposes of consultation included 52.66% (514/976) for RID condition assessment/medication adjustment and 47.34% (462/976) for etiological diagnosis in internal medicine unit; while 55.77% (58/104) for guidance for perioperative RID treatment in surgery. In Obstetrics and Gynecology, the majority purposes were RID condition assessment/medication adjustment 36.36% (12/33), perioperative treatment guidance 27.27% (9/33) and surgical risk/timing assessment 27.27% (9/33). Most consultations were focused on SLE, UCTD, SS, RA and TA.Conclusion:Requested as MDT and multiple repeat,consultation needs for department of rheumatology and clinical immunology are great, especially from emergency and infectious disease unit. It may improve the efficacy of consultation by popularizing the meaning of autoantibodies and enhancing the awarness of common RID and its complications, as well as the awareness of perioperative and prenatel periods.

4.Effect of poly (L-lysine) modified silk fibroin film on the growth and differentiation of neural stem cells.
Xiaoyang ZHAO ; Lizhi DENG ; Yubin DENG ; Yong WAN ; Liming ZHANG
Chinese Journal of Biotechnology 2018;34(10):1650-1659
In order to provide a basic theory for the materials of repairing central nervous system injury, we have studied the growth and differentiation of neural stem cells (NSCs) on poly (L-lysine) modified silk fibroin film. First, we used poly (L-lysine) to modify silk fibroin film and confirmed by UV-vis and 1H NMR spectra. Then NSCs were isolated and seeded on the silk fibroin film (Silk group), poly (L-lysine) (PLL group) and poly (L-lysine) modified Silk fibroin film (Silk-PIL group). The proliferation of NSCs was evaluated by Cell Counting Kit-8 (CCK-8) assay on days 1, 3, 5 and 7 after seeding. Immunofluorescence was used to analyze the differentiation of NSCs at the 7th day. The levels of apoptosis were detected by Western blotting and TUNEL. The mRNA level of brain derived neurotrophic factor (BDNF) was identified by real-time PCR. UV-vis and 1H NMR spectra confirmed that poly (L-lysine) was successfully grafted onto the silk fibroin film. From the 3rd day after seeding to the 7th day, the CCK-8 test showed that proliferation rate of NSCs in the Silk-PIL was significantly higher than Silk group (P<0.05) but had no significant difference compared with PLL group (P>0.05). Immunofluorescence staining displayed that more NSCs in Silk-PIL group were differentiated into neuron compared with Silk group (P<0.05), however, there was no significant difference compared with PLL group (P>0.05). The number of NSCs differentiated into astrocytes was not significantly different between the three groups. Western blotting and TUNEL test presented that the degree of apoptosis of NSCs in the Silk-PIL group was significantly lower than Silk group (P<0.05). RT-PCR exhibited that mRNA level of brain derived neurotrophic factor (BDNF) of NSCs was higher in Silk-PIL group compared with Silk group (P<0.05) but had no significant difference compared with PLL group (P>0.05). Thus, poly (L-lysine) modified silk fibroin film could promote the proliferation of NSCs and reduce NSCs apoptosis. Furthermore, it also can enhance the differentiation of NSCs into neurons. It is expected to become a new type of tissue engineering scaffold carrying NSCs to repair central nervous system injury.
5.Research into the antibody detection technology of mink plasmacytosis and its current applications.
Hongli WAN ; Erkai FENG ; Hongchao WU ; Yanling YANG ; Jia NI ; Lizhi CHEN
Chinese Journal of Virology 2015;31(1):85-90
Mink plasmacytosis, caused by Aleutian Mink Disease Virus (AMDV), poses a threat to the development of the animal fur industry. Neutralizing antibodies against AMDV may result in a persistent infection rather than providing protection for minks. To date,no specific methods to prevent or cure this disease have been developed. In order to eliminate mink plasmacytosis, antibody detection technology has been used globally as a dominant approach to screen for AMDV-positive minks. This paper introduces the classical technology, counterimmunoelectrophoresis and emerging technology in terms of AMDV antibody detection,and provides a glimpse into the future development of these technologies.

7.The Effect of Xuefuzhuyu Granule Combined with Irbesartan in Reversing the Carotid Vascular Remodeling of Hypertension Patients
Xinhong WAN ; Lizhi DENG ; Zhaoxia CHEN
Journal of Chinese Physician 2001;0(07):-
Objective To investigate the effect of Xuefuzhuyu granule combined Irbesartan in reversing the carotid vascular remodeling of essential hypertension(EH) patients. Methods 61 EH patients were enrolled in this study. 29 cases of EH were treated with Irbesartan, 32 cases were treated with Xuefuzhuyu granule and Irbesartan, and 28 normotensive subjects served as control. Color dopplor ultrasound were adopted to measure IMT and LD of carotid. Results After treated for 9~12 months, the IMT and IMT/LD in EH patietns treated by Xuefuzhuyu granule and Irbesartan significantly decreased than those in EH patients treated only by Irbesartan. Conclusion Xuefuzhuyu granule was beneficial to reversing the carotid vascular remodeling in EH patients.
